Your Workplace In the role of gardener, you will belong to the Museums and Cultural Heritage unit. This unit consists of the open-air museum Gamla Linköping, the image archive Bild Linköping, and the municipal support for the Castle and Cathedral Museum. Your workplace is Gamla Linköping, one of Östergötland's largest tourist destinations and one of Sweden's most visited museums. Gamla Linköping depicts the city during the period around 1700-1970. The museum consists of three parts: the urban quarters, the rural Valla farm, and the nature reserve Vallaskogen, featuring traditional farmland forests as they were used in the past. Here, city and countryside meet within walking distance from Linköping's center. The open-air museum has about 50 cultural-historical gardens.
